  • Why is high-speed, high-precision assembly of multi-pole magnets a critical challenge for mass production of new energy motors?

    1497

    JIUJU addresses this core challenge in new energy motor mass production through a ‘pre-positioning protrusion + arc fitting’ structural design and a ‘zoned magnetization + laser marking’ process. This reduces magnet assembly time from 8 seconds to 2 seconds and lowers polarity misalignment rates to below 0.1%. The system supports flexible adjustment from 8 to 24 poles, with model changeover requiring only 5 minutes, perfectly balancing high-speed assembly with high-precision performance…

  • Key to Improving Energy Efficiency in Compressor Motor Magnetization: How Does the ‘Internal Magnetization’ Process Work?

    2160

    In industrial production, compressor motors are core equipment for maintaining refrigeration and pneumatic system operations. However, after long-term operation, they are prone to ‘demagnetization’ due to high temperatures and vibration — the magnetism of the internal motor magnets weakens, leading not only to increased energy consumption but also to frequent start-stop cycles, elevated noise, and other issues.   • Four-Station Motor Magnetizers: How Multi-Station Synchronous Technology Simplifies Magnetization + Testing Processes

    1936

    In motor manufacturing, magnetization and testing are critical steps to ensure magnetic steel performance. Traditional single- or dual-station magnetizers often face workflow fragmentation — after magnetization, components must be manually transferred to testing equipment, causing downtime and potentially affecting magnet stability during handling.
